Vintage Downtown Property Transformed Into San Diego's Newest Luxury Hotel

Strong Tourism Demand Fuels Upscale Hospitality Development
The upscale Guild hotel recently opened in a downtown San Diego building that formerly housed a YMCA facility with short-term budget lodging. Photo: Oram Hotels, HFF

The latest addition to downtown San Diego's growing luxury hotel lineup is The Guild, which opened this month in an almost century-old building that formerly housed a YMCA and for several years provided low-cost, hostel-like accommodations for short-term residents.
